South Korean Prosecutors Overreach in Issuing Arrest Warrant for Do Kwon, Terraform Labs Says

A Terraform Labs spokesperson accused South Korean prosecutors of overreaching their authority in issuing a warrant for the arrest of Terra founder Do Kwon, Wall Street Journal reports. The spokesperson claimed that $LUNA wasn't a security, meaning it wasn't covered by South Korea's capital markets law. "We believe that this case has become highly politicized, and that the actions of the Korean prosecutors demonstrate unfairness and a failure to uphold basic rights guaranteed under Korean law," the spokesman said.
